The UK government is preparing to line up managers to take control of tycoon Sanjeev Gupta’s steelworks should they fall into liquidation.

Lawyers for a creditor to Speciality Steel UK Ltd., part of the Liberty Steel Group, told a London court on Wednesday that government officials were preparing to appoint special managers in the event that the steel operations are wound up. The firm, which has just £600,000 in its account and employs more than 1,400 people, is teetering on the edge of insolvency.
